起底ChatGPTAPI计费逻辑,2步教你实时测算对话成本

2025-03-26 10:36:20 作者:玉米AI

近年来,人工智能技术的快速发展让ChatGPT成为了各大企业和开发者的宠儿。无论是在智能客服、内容创作,还是在教育培训等多个行业领域,ChatGPT都展现出了巨大的潜力。随着使用量的增加,越来越多的企业和开发者开始关心一个问题:如何控制ChatGPTAPI的使用成本?

ChatGPTAPI计费逻辑相较于传统的订阅制或一次性支付的付费方式,更具灵活性与复杂性。它采用了按调用量、模型大小以及生成内容字数等多种因素来计费。这一逻辑不仅能帮助你在使用ChatGPT时更加高效,还能确保在预算范围内充分发挥其强大的功能。

究竟如何理解和计算ChatGPTAPI的费用呢?其实,ChatGPTAPI的计费原理非常简单,只需要关注以下几个关键要素:

1.模型选择

OpenAI提供了不同大小的模型供用户选择,包括GPT-3、GPT-3.5和GPT-4等。每个模型的计算复杂度不同,因此它们的费用也有所不同。一般来说,越是强大的模型,它的费用就越高。

例如,GPT-3和GPT-3.5通常费用较低,适用于大多数对话型应用;而GPT-4,尤其是其高端版本,在处理更复杂任务时可能需要更多的计算资源,因此其费用要高于GPT-3或GPT-3.5。

2.Token(标记)的计费

在ChatGPT的计费系统中,Token是衡量生成内容大小的基本单位。一个Token大约是一个英文单词或字符的一部分。每次API调用时,生成的内容会被转化为Token,费用也依据Token数量来计算。

例如,如果你与ChatGPT进行对话时,输入了100个字,而ChatGPT返回的回复包含300个字,这样的交互就可能会产生400个Token。根据当前API定价规则,你需要支付一定的费用来完成这次操作。

这里的关键在于,Token数量直接影响了使用成本。因此,理解并合理控制Token数量,能够有效降低每次对话的费用。

3.API调用次数与对话时长

除了模型选择和Token数量,调用频率和对话时长也是影响成本的重要因素。如果你的应用频繁调用API,或者每次对话的内容较长,最终的费用自然也会增加。

举个例子,如果你正在开发一个长期运行的聊天机器人,每分钟发起一次API调用,即使每次交互的Token数量不大,长时间的调用也会导致相对较高的费用支出。因此,合理优化API调用的频次和时长是降低成本的另一种途径。

4.如何计算ChatGPTAPI的费用

了这些基本计费因素,接下来就是如何具体测算每次对话的成本了。这个过程其实非常简单,只需要将以下几个步骤结合起来:

步骤一:选择合适的模型:根据你的应用场景,选择GPT-3、GPT-3.5还是GPT-4。需要注意的是,GPT-4更为强大,但它的费用也相对较高,所以在预算紧张时,可以考虑选择较为经济的模型。

步骤二:计算Token数量:通过测算每次交互的Token数量,进而估算出每次调用的费用。你可以使用OpenAI提供的工具,或者直接通过API接口查看生成内容所消耗的Token数量。

在了解了这些基础计费要素后,你就可以对ChatGPTAPI的使用成本有一个清晰的认识,帮助你进行更加精准的预算控制。

了ChatGPTAPI计费的基础原理后,接下来我们将讨论如何高效地计算每次对话的成本,并分享两种简便的测算方法,帮助你更加灵活地优化API使用和费用控制。

一、手动测算:精确计算每次交互成本

对于小规模开发者和个人用户,手动测算每次对话的费用是最直接且有效的方法。虽然这种方式相对较为繁琐,但它能够让你对每一次API调用的费用有一个全面的了解。

测算步骤:

确认模型及版本:选择你使用的ChatGPT模型(如GPT-3或GPT-4)。

计算Token数量:通过OpenAI提供的工具或API,获取每次输入和生成内容的Token数量。例如,如果输入为100Token,输出为400Token,总共消耗500Token。

查阅价格表:根据你的模型和Token数量,查阅OpenAI官方定价。以GPT-4为例,假设每1,000Token费用为0.03美元,那么500Token就需要0.015美元。

通过这种方式,你可以清晰地知道每次交互的实际费用。

优点:这种方法非常直观,可以准确算出每次对话的费用,适合需要精细控制成本的开发者。

缺点:对于大规模应用或频繁调用API的用户来说,手动测算过于繁琐,可能需要投入更多的时间和精力。

二、自动化工具:实时追踪和优化

对于大规模的应用或团队开发者,手动计算每次对话的费用显然不够高效。此时,自动化工具可以帮助你更精确地计算和追踪API费用。

自动化工具:

API控制台:OpenAI提供了丰富的控制台和计费工具,能够实时监控API的使用情况和费用支出。你可以在控制台上查看每月的使用量和费用,甚至设置预算上限,确保不会超支。

第三方工具:一些开发者还利用第三方工具,如成本计算器和费用追踪器,帮助自动化计算和优化API使用。

优点:自动化工具大大提高了计算效率,尤其是在高频调用和复杂场景下,可以实时监控费用,并根据实际情况做出调整。

缺点:对于没有预算的开发者,可能需要额外的投资来购买或订阅这些工具。

三、成本优化的技巧

控制Token数量:通过优化对话内容、精简输入输出,减少Token数量,从而降低每次对话的费用。

选择合适的模型:根据任务需求选择性价比最高的模型,避免使用过于复杂的模型(如GPT-4)来处理简单任务。

降低调用频率:对频繁调用的应用,合理设置调用间隔,减少不必要的请求,降低整体费用。

通过上述两种方法,你可以在开发和使用ChatGPTAPI时更加灵活地进行费用测算,并根据实际需求进行优化,确保在预算内充分发挥其强大的功能。

了解和ChatGPTAPI的计费逻辑,能够帮助你精确控制每次对话的成本,从而在不增加额外开支的情况下,充分发挥这一人工智能工具的优势。无论是手动计算还是使用自动化工具,都能为你的开发工作带来极大的便捷。

广告图片 关闭